A database is an organized collection of structured information, or data, typically stored electronically in a computer system. A database is usually controlled by a Database Management System (DBMS) . Together, the data and the DBMS, along with the applications associated with them, are referred to as a database system.

The DB Landscape: Top Players in 2024-2025
According to the DB-Engines Ranking, the following dominate the market:
- Oracle: The long-time king of enterprise RDBMS. Expensive but incredibly powerful.
- MySQL: The world's most popular open-source DB. Used by Facebook, Twitter, and Wikipedia.
- PostgreSQL: The "most advanced open-source RDBMS." Known for handling complex queries perfectly.
- Microsoft SQL Server: The standard for Windows-centric enterprises.
- MongoDB: The leader in document DBs, beloved by Node.js developers.
2. NoSQL Database (Non-relational)
These are designed for specific data models and have flexible schemas.
- Document DB: Stores data in JSON-like documents. (Best for Content Management Systems). Example: MongoDB.
- Key-Value Store: Extremely fast lookups using a unique key. (Best for caching and session management). Example: Redis.
- Wide-Column Store: Optimized for querying large datasets over many columns. (Best for IoT and analytics). Example: Apache Cassandra.
